  14. Update: Updated 3 of 3 servers / 2 of the 3 were perfect but 1 had small issue. UPDATED: So the 6.12.2 server had some minor issues with the upgrade. I had 2 network connections (I was using 2.5usb) and 1g on motherboard. After the upgrade, it went back the 1g. I needed to move ethernet cable, reboot, load the realtek RTL8156 Drivers again (but before upgrading, checked that there was no newer version). Then reboot and move the ethernet in network settings and I was ok. The smallest of things can cause issues. I have 3 servers that I will update tonight or tomorrow.
